Understanding the Massage Gun

A massage gun, also known as a percussion massager, is a handheld device that delivers rapid bursts of pressure to targeted muscle groups. Unlike traditional massage techniques, which often rely on the hands of a therapist, a massage gun utilizes a powerful motor to produce fast, repetitive strokes that penetrate deeply into the muscle tissue. This innovative technology has made self-myofascial release more accessible, allowing individuals to relieve tension, improve circulation, and accelerate recovery.

The Benefits for Athletes

Athletes can significantly benefit from using a massage gun as part of their training and recovery regimen. Here are some key advantages:

  • Reduced Muscle Soreness: Post-workout soreness, known as delayed onset muscle soreness (DOMS), can hinder performance. A massage gun helps reduce this discomfort by increasing blood flow and promoting faster recovery.
  • Improved Flexibility: Regular use of a massage gun can enhance flexibility by breaking down muscle knots and adhesions, allowing athletes to achieve a greater range of motion.
  • Faster Recovery Times: By promoting lymphatic drainage and reducing inflammation, massage guns can help athletes recover more quickly between workouts and competitions.
  • Injury Prevention: Regular self-massage can help identify tight areas in the body, reducing the risk of injury by addressing muscle imbalances before they become problematic.

The Benefits for Desk Workers

Desk workers, on the other hand, face their own set of challenges due to prolonged sitting and poor posture. A massage gun can provide relief in the following ways:

  • Alleviation of Tension: Sitting for long hours can lead to muscle tension, particularly in the neck, shoulders, and back. A massage gun can target these areas, providing immediate relief.
  • Enhanced Blood Circulation: Improved circulation from using a massage gun can combat the negative effects of sedentary behavior, helping to keep muscles healthy and energized.
  • Stress Reduction: The act of using a massage gun can be a form of self-care that promotes relaxation, helping to reduce stress and improve overall mental well-being.
  • Improved Posture: By keeping muscles loose and relaxed, a massage gun can assist in maintaining better posture, which is crucial for long-term health in desk-bound roles.

How to Use a Massage Gun Effectively

Knowing how to use a massage gun properly can enhance its benefits. Here’s a quick guide:

  • Start Slow: Begin with a lower speed setting to allow your body to acclimate to the sensation.
  • Target Specific Areas: Focus on muscle groups that feel tight or sore. Common areas include the neck, shoulders, back, and legs.
  • Use for 1-2 Minutes: Spend about one to two minutes on each muscle group, adjusting the pressure as needed.
  • Avoid Bones and Joints: Keep the massage gun on soft tissue, avoiding bony areas or joints to prevent injury.

Choosing the Right Massage Gun

When considering a massage gun, several factors should influence your choice:

  • Power and Speed Settings: Look for a device with multiple speed settings to customize the intensity of your massage.
  • Battery Life: A longer battery life ensures you can use the device without frequent recharges.
  • Weight and Portability: If you plan to travel with your massage gun, consider its weight and size.
  • Attachments: Different attachments can target various muscle groups, enhancing the versatility of the device.

FAQs

1. How often should I use a massage gun?

For best results, you can use a massage gun several times a week, especially after workouts or during breaks from prolonged sitting. However, listen to your body and adjust usage as needed.

2. Can I use a massage gun on my feet?

Yes, a massage gun can be used on your feet, particularly on the arches and heels. Just be gentle and start on a lower setting to avoid discomfort.

3. Are there any risks associated with using a massage gun?

While generally safe, you should avoid using a massage gun over bony areas, joints, or any areas with injury or inflammation. If in doubt, consult a healthcare professional before use.

4. Can a massage gun replace professional massage therapy?

A massage gun can complement professional massage therapy but is not a complete replacement. It is a useful tool for self-care and maintenance between professional sessions.

5. What is the best time to use a massage gun?

A massage gun can be used before workouts as a warm-up or after workouts for recovery. It can also be beneficial during breaks throughout the day for desk workers.
